Reading the Michigan boards it sounds like he switched to TE last year with them lacking depth there following injuries.

This year, a lot of guys are back at TE from injury and also Harbaugh recruited TE heavily looking for pass catching types. They were all pretty complimentary of Heitzman's blocking ability. I like this, experienced blocker who can come in and help what appears to be our best offense line in years. With our stable of backs, and now this, I'm really starting to get excited about our running game this year. Who doesn't love a Frank Solich team that is capable of running on anyone?
